I agree with several of the post regarding changing drivers and tweeters. That is usually a bad idea if you do not know what you are doing.
However, a great upgrade is to re-wire the internal wiring with the same or better quality wire you are using as speaker wire. While doing this you can also remove any brass or metal hardware used to connect the standard wire and make nice solder connections with Silver Solder (WBT or AQ Brand) This simple mod can take you to the next step in sound without spending much money at all. For example, I re-wired my Sonus Fabers with XLO Reference Type 5 as that is what I use for my speaker wire.
